Having a bit of trouble re-instating 1 touch close on drivers window. Was working 'till new battery put in (no wires missed on earth side). Have removed the wind guard fitted so it can travel freely to close, but it will not accept the normal wind down then press 1 second down switch, wind up then press 1 second up switch. Have tried with engine running and with just ignition on and still doesn't want to play, car is early cosworth saloon (dec 94 build), any help appreciated Roy

With the drivers window closed press and hold the down button. When the window is fully open keep your finger on the button for about 10 seconds. Now close the window keeping your finger on the button. When fully closed keep pressed for a further 10 seconds. Now try the one touch Tony

Have you checked the control module in the door for bad connections on the multiplugs or possible water damage or maybe you could have a broken wire in the rubber tube between the door post and door where the cables are flexed every time the door is opened or closed ? Assume you have checked any relevant fuses.
